Hatching is the best and One of the more fundamental ink drawing techniques. To hatch you essentially develop a number of horizontal parallel lines. You may use a ruler to have sharp straight traces for an architectural search but freehand lines will give your drawings extra character.

These lines may be built in a uniform arrangement, or positioned in a far more random fashion depending on the texture you should build. You could overlap these lines to generate an unbroken sample.
Cross-Hatching builds over the Hatching technique. Essentially you’ll require to get started on by making the exact same hatched traces as in advance of. When you finally’re carried out you’ll make another layer of hatched strains that overlap your present linework.
